Why is insurance different from other investments like saving accounts or stocks?
Insurance differs from other investments like savings accounts or stocks because its primary purpose is risk management rather than wealth accumulation. While savings accounts and stocks aim to grow your money over time, insurance provides financial protection against unforeseen events, such as accidents or illnesses. Additionally, insurance typically involves paying premiums for coverage, whereas investments usually generate returns based on market performance or interest. Thus, insurance is a safeguard against loss, rather than a vehicle for generating profit.

What is the code of ethics in the insurance industry?
The code of ethics in the insurance industry serves as a guideline for professionals to ensure integrity, transparency, and fairness in their dealings. It emphasizes the importance of acting in the best interests of clients, maintaining confidentiality, and conducting business with honesty and respect. Adherence to these ethical standards fosters trust and credibility within the industry, ultimately benefiting consumers and professionals alike. Violations can lead to disciplinary actions and damage to reputations.

What is rebating in insurance sales?
Rebating in insurance sales refers to the practice where an insurance agent or broker offers a portion of their commission or other financial incentives to a client as an inducement to purchase a policy. This practice is illegal in many jurisdictions because it can lead to unfair competition and undermine the integrity of the insurance market. Regulatory bodies typically prohibit rebating to ensure that all consumers are treated fairly and that insurance rates remain stable. Agents are encouraged to compete based on service and policy features rather than financial inducements.
Does commercial insurrance cover a vehicle on personal hours?
Commercial insurance typically covers vehicles used for business purposes, but it may not provide coverage for personal use. If a vehicle is primarily insured under a commercial policy, personal use may be excluded unless specifically stated in the policy. It’s essential to review the terms of the commercial insurance policy or consult with the insurance provider to understand the specifics regarding personal use coverage. For comprehensive protection during personal hours, a personal auto insurance policy may be necessary.
What are the policy considerations under negligence?
Policy considerations under negligence include promoting safety and preventing harm by encouraging individuals and organizations to act with reasonable care. Courts often weigh the need to provide compensation for victims against the potential burden on defendants, considering factors like the foreseeability of harm and the relationship between parties. Additionally, the legal framework aims to deter reckless behavior while avoiding excessive litigation that could stifle social and economic activities. Ultimately, these considerations strive to balance individual rights with societal interests in maintaining order and accountability.
